		<title>CVE-2007-3409</title>
		<link>https://cvevulnerability.com/cve_vulnerabilities/cve-2007-3409/</link>
		
		<dc:creator><![CDATA[]]></dc:creator>
		<pubDate>Sun, 26 Feb 2023 09:06:43 +0000</pubDate>
				<guid isPermaLink="false">https://www.cvevulnerability.com/cve_vulnerabilities/cve-2007-3409/</guid>

					<description><![CDATA[<p>Net::DNS before 0.60, a Perl module,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(stack consumption) via a malformed compressed DNS packet with self-referencing pointers, which triggers an infinite loop.</p>

		<title>CVE-2007-1285</title>
		<link>https://cvevulnerability.com/cve_vulnerabilities/cve-2007-1285/</link>
		
		<dc:creator><![CDATA[]]></dc:creator>
		<pubDate>Sun, 26 Feb 2023 09:05:48 +0000</pubDate>
				<guid isPermaLink="false">https://www.cvevulnerability.com/cve_vulnerabilities/cve-2007-1285/</guid>

					<description><![CDATA[<p>The Zend Engine in PHP 4.x before 4.4.7, and 5.x before 5.2.2,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(stack exhaustion and PHP crash) via deeply nested arrays, which trigger deep recursion in the variable destruction routines.</p>

					<description><![CDATA[<p>In Apache ORC 1.0.0 to 1.4.3 a malformed ORC file can trigger an endlessly recursive function call in the C++ or Java parser. The impact of this bug is most likely denial-of-service against software that uses the ORC file parser. With the C++ parser, the stack overflow might possibly corrupt the stack.</p>
